设计时保持一致风格,代码会更易维护。
正确实现方式 要解决上述问题,我们需要确保方法接收器遵循Go语言规范。
Go语言从1.11版本开始引入了go mod作为官方依赖管理工具,取代了以前的GOPATH模式。
显示空白字符: 开启显示空白字符的选项,可以让你清楚地看到代码中的空格和制表符,从而更容易发现潜在的缩进问题。
为确保代码的健壮性和可读性,建议在需要数值的地方明确使用数值或dp()/sp()函数。
本文将详细介绍这两种方法的数学原理、使用场景及Go语言实现,并通过示例代码帮助读者理解如何在程序中准确计算反对数。
这是推荐的方式,因为它内部优化了批处理和内存使用。
当业务逻辑发生变化时,只需修改存储过程,而不需要改动所有调用它的应用程序代码。
") # 现在调用funcWrapper,即使内部会重新创建zip,但由于dictList_case2是可迭代的, # 这里的模拟方式需要更精确。
接收URL参数 在目标页面(例如index.php)中,可以使用PHP的超全局变量$_GET或$_REQUEST来获取通过URL传递的参数。
Go语言实现微服务事件驱动架构,核心在于解耦服务间的直接调用,通过异步消息传递完成协作。
安装 Remote Containers 扩展: 打开 VS Code。
->status(null): 重要提示,这个 status(null) 是应用于 主查询 (Entry::find()) 的,它确保即使主 facility Entry 本身处于禁用状态,也能被查找到。
必须对用户输入进行转义,以防止跨站脚本攻击 (XSS)。
如何导出包内函数 根据上述规则,要从Go包中导出一个函数,只需确保其函数名的首字母大写即可。
最常用的是使用标准库提供的工具,既安全又便于跨平台使用。
除了具备 acq_rel 的所有特性外,还保证所有线程看到的操作顺序一致。
关键在于减少动态反射调用频率、缓存反射结果、避免频繁类型判断。
F-string(格式化字符串字面量) 从Python 3.6开始引入,是目前最推荐的字符串格式化方式。
使用Context控制goroutine取消 Context是管理goroutine生命周期最常用的方式,尤其适用于有超时、截止时间或外部中断需求的场景。
本文链接:http://www.2crazychicks.com/199722_752e4f.html